Index: ecm.roles
===================================================================
<?xml version="1.0"?>
<!DOCTYPE role-list [
<!ELEMENT role-list (role+)>
<!ELEMENT role (hint*)>
<!ELEMENT hint EMPTY>
<!ATTLIST role name CDATA #REQUIRED
shorthand CDATA #REQUIRED
default-class CDATA #IMPLIED
>
<!ATTLIST hint shorthand CDATA #REQUIRED
class CDATA #REQUIRED
>
]>
<role-list>
<!-- single component definitions -->
<role name="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.Parser"
shorthand="xml-parser"
default-class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.JaxpParser"/>
<role name="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.xslt.XSLTProcessor"
shorthand="xslt-processor"
default-class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.xslt.XSLTProcessorImpl"/>
<role name="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.xpath.XPathProcessor"
shorthand="xpath-processor"
default-class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.xml.xpath.XPathProcessorImpl"/>
<!-- component selector definition -->
<role name="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.datasource.DataSourceComponentSelector"
shorthand="datasources"
default-class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.component.ExcaliburComponentSelector">
<hint shorthand="jdbc"
class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.datasource.ResourceLimitingJdbcDataSource"/>
<hint shorthand="j2ee"
class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.datasource.J2eeDataSource"/>
<hint shorthand="informix"
class="org.apache.avalon.excalibur.datasource.InformixDataSource"/>
</role>
</role-list>

package org.apache.excalibur.xfc.test;
import org.apache.avalon.framework.configuration.Configuration;
import org.apache.avalon.framework.configuration.DefaultConfigurationBuilder;
import org.apache.avalon.framework.logger.ConsoleLogger;
import org.apache.avalon.framework.logger.NullLogger;
//import org.apache.excalibur.configuration.ConfigurationUtil;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.modules.ECM;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.model.Definition;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.model.Model;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.model.RoleRef;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.Main;
import org.apache.excalibur.xfc.Module;
import junit.framework.TestCase;
import junit.textui.TestRunner;
/**
* XFC TestCase
*
* @author <a href="mailto:[EMAIL PROTECTED]">Marcus Crafter</a>
* @version CVS $Id: xfcTestCase.java,v 1.1 2002/10/07 14:31:20 crafterm Exp $
*/
public final class xfcTestCase extends TestCase
{
private static final String ECM_ROLES =
"../testclasses/org/apache/excalibur/xfc/test/ecm.roles";
private static final String ECM_XCONF = "ecm.xconf";
private DefaultConfigurationBuilder m_builder = new
DefaultConfigurationBuilder();
public xfcTestCase()
{
super( "xfcTestCase" );
}
public xfcTestCase( String name )
{
super( name );
}
/**
* Method to test Context validation on {@link Module} objects.
*
* @exception Exception if an error occurs
*/
public void testXFC_Module_ContextValidation()
throws Exception
{
try
{
Module ecm = getModule( ECM.class );
Model model = ecm.generate( "just-roles-no-xconf" );
fail( "Context validation failed" );
}
catch ( IllegalArgumentException e )
{
// should end up in here if all is ok.
}
}
/**
* Method to test the ECM XFC module.
*
* @exception Exception if an error occurs
*/
public void testXFC_ECM()
throws Exception
{
Module ecm = getModule( ECM.class );
Model model = ecm.generate( ECM_ROLES + ":" + ECM_XCONF );
Configuration[] real_roles =
m_builder.buildFromFile( ECM_ROLES ).getChildren( "role" );
RoleRef[] model_roles = model.getDefinitions();
// check that the generated model has the right number of roles
assertEquals(
"Model contains incorrect number of roles",
real_roles.length,
model_roles.length
);
// check each role has the right values
for ( int i = 0; i < model_roles.length; ++i )
{
RoleRef r = model_roles[i];
String roleName = r.getRole();
Configuration realRole = null;
// get the real role configuration object
for ( int j = 0; j < real_roles.length; ++j )
{
if ( roleName.equals( real_roles[j].getAttribute( "name" ) ) )
{
realRole = real_roles[j];
break;
}
}
assertNotNull( "Configuration for role " + roleName + " not found",
realRole );
Definition[] providers = model_roles[i].getProviders();
if ( providers.length > 1 )
{
// component selector
// REVISIT.
}
else
{
// single component
// check that the role name from the model is correct
assertEquals(
"Role names not equal",
model_roles[i].getRole(),
realRole.getAttribute( "name" )
);
// check that the shorthand name from the model is correct
assertEquals(
"Shorthand names not equal",
providers[0].getShorthand(),
realRole.getAttribute( "shorthand" )
);
// check that the default-class name from the model is correct
assertEquals(
"Default-class names not equal",
providers[0].getDefaultClass(),
realRole.getAttribute( "default-class" )
);
}
}
}
public void testXFC_Fortress()
{
// REVISIT
}
private Module getModule( final Class clazz )
throws Exception
{
Module module = (Module) clazz.newInstance();
module.enableLogging( new NullLogger() /*ConsoleLogger()*/ );
return module;
}
public static final void main( String[] args )
{
TestRunner.run( xfcTestCase.class );
}
}
